THE ROLE
This role will see you utilising your site-based knowledge in a more design focussed environment, as you will be solely responsible for all the temporary works on the project. This will include anything and everything from scaffolding, cranes, excavation support and much more, whilst supporting the delivery of a major highways build scheme.

REQUIREMENTS
To be the Temporary Works Co-Ordinator I’m looking for, you’ll need a minimum of HNC in Civil Engineering as well as a TWC ticket/qualification and experience of temporary works on site.
